What challenges have you faced as a woman in the legal field, and how did you address them? The balancing act between the home front and professional life is one many workers, including women lawyers, must address. I think being dynamic and emphasizing transparency and communication are key to navigating varied challenges within any workspace. What advice would you offer young women entering the legal profession or seeking leadership roles like yours? I would advise young women entering the legal profession 77 www.lawyer-monthly.com to be open to new opportunities. Do not reject opportunities based on geography or industry. Get your foot in the door, be flexible, and be willing to work hard. I would also advise those entering the profession to become a lawyer who protects their clients while also adopting a cando mindset. Do not be an impediment. A lawyer’s role is not limited to saying “no”. A lawyer’s job is to advise on risks, be part of the team, and help find solutions. Law is a profession that sometimes gets a bad rap, but there are so many reasons to be proud of this profession. In-house and external counsel are integral to building and maintaining a strong business, and strong businesses create family-sustaining jobs, build communities, and, in the case of utilities, provide vital services. Lastly, looking back, if there was one thing you could tell your younger self when you were starting on the path to being a General Counsel, what would it be? I would tell myself that the path is not always standard or linear. There are turns, surprises, and opportunities that may not be foreseeable from where you are today. Try to look around corners in your career, but when that line of sight is not clear, allow yourself to be open to and prepared for new possibilities. “Do not reject opportunities based on geography or industry.
